Learning Officer – Natural Environment

Are you passionate about outdoor education and eager to inspire the next generation? We’re
looking for a motivated and enthusiastic Learning Officer to join our Natural Environment
Learning Team. In this role, you will help develop and deliver our school engagement programme
at the iconic Hampstead Heath, providing enriching outdoor learning experiences for children.
This is a varied role, including session development and delivery, programme scheduling and
staffing, and supporting the delivery of community and volunteering activities.

As part of a dynamic, friendly and supportive team, you’ll lead educational activities that:

  • Boost children’s wellbeing, confidence, and understanding.
  • Foster a deep connection with nature.
  • Support and enrich the National Curriculum.
  • Inspire curiosity, fun, exploration, and a lifelong love of learning.

If you’re passionate about making a meaningful impact through outdoor education we’d love to
hear from you.
